Output 74ddb9c99ce6721c9ed8009a7465c7baf648271ce355ba6a7a3877e0569839fa:12

value
316155
script pubkey
OP_HASH160 OP_PUSHBYTES_20 866ae14469dcf256525bbae79ed2e85b658b169e OP_EQUAL
address
3DwkWQ3ehLXd9dfZC8DHxx58UTbnJPx3mx
transaction
74ddb9c99ce6721c9ed8009a7465c7baf648271ce355ba6a7a3877e0569839fa
spent
true